Copenhagen, Denmark – A groundbreaking clinical trial conducted in Denmark suggests that prompt management of antibiotics to women experiencing obstetric tears during childbirth markedly reduces the incidence of serious wound complications. The findings, released today, offer compelling evidence to support a shift in routine postpartum care protocols.
The Scope of the Problem
obstetric tears, including second-degree tears and episiotomies, are a common outcome of vaginal delivery, affecting millions of women worldwide annually.While often manageable, these injuries carry the risk of infection and prolonged healing periods. Current guidelines generally reccommend antibiotics after instrumental deliveries, but the benefit for tears sustained during spontaneous vaginal birth remained less clear, until now.
Key Findings of the Clinical Trial
Researchers at a Copenhagen hospital enrolled 442 women aged 18 and over who had experienced either a second-degree tear or an episiotomy following a vaginal delivery between March and December 2023. Participants were randomly assigned to receive either a three-dose course of oral antibiotics or a placebo,begining within six hours of delivery and continuing at eight-hour intervals. Assessments were conducted four to fourteen days post-delivery.
The study revealed no considerable difference in the *overall* rate of wound complications between the two groups – 22% in the antibiotic group compared to 29% in the placebo group. However, a significant reduction was observed in the rate of *clinically relevant* wound complications – those requiring additional medical intervention – wiht 9% in the antibiotic group versus 17% in the placebo group. This protective effect was consistent even among women deemed at low risk of wound complications.
Statistical analysis indicates that for every twelve women treated with antibiotics, one clinically relevant wound complication could be prevented. Furthermore, the antibiotic group reported improved well-being and required fewer supplemental antibiotics to address secondary infections.

The research team acknowledges the studyS limitations, noting the potential for varying results in different healthcare settings and patient populations. However, the low dropout rate and concise timeframe strengthen the reliability of the findings.
| Outcome | Antibiotic Group | Placebo Group |
|---|---|---|
| overall Wound Complications | 22% | 29% |
| Clinically Relevant Wound Complications | 9% | 17% |
| Additional Antibiotic Use | Lower | Higher |

Understanding Obstetric Tears and Postpartum Infection
Obstetric tears range in severity from first-degree (involving skin only) to fourth-degree (extending into the anal sphincter muscles). regardless of degree, these tears disrupt the protective barrier of the perineum, increasing susceptibility to infection. Postpartum infections can range from superficial wound infections, as examined in this study, to more serious conditions like endometritis (infection of the uterine lining). Early intervention with antibiotics, when appropriate, can prevent complications and promote optimal healing.

Frequently Asked Questions About Antibiotics and Childbirth
- What are clinically relevant wound complications? These are wound issues that require additional medical attention, such as further treatment or intervention.
- Are antibiotics always necessary after an obstetric tear? Not always. This study suggests they’re especially beneficial, but the decision should be made in consultation with a healthcare professional.
- What are the risks associated with taking antibiotics? Potential risks include allergic reactions, digestive upset, and the progress of antibiotic resistance.
- How long does it typically take for an obstetric tear to heal? Healing time varies depending on the severity of the tear, but typically ranges from a few weeks to several months.
- Can I do anything to prevent obstetric tears? Techniques like perineal massage during pregnancy and controlled pushing during labor may reduce the risk of tearing.
- What should I watch for after a vaginal delivery? Signs of infection include increasing pain, redness, swelling, pus, and fever. Seek medical attention immediately if you experience any of these symptoms.

Prophylactic Antibiotics in Cesarean Sections: A Cornerstone of Postpartum Care
Cesarean sections (C-sections), while often life-saving, carry a higher risk of postoperative complications compared to vaginal deliveries. Surgical site infections (SSIs) are a significant concern, impacting maternal morbidity and healthcare costs. Prophylactic antibiotic administration – giving antibiotics before surgery – has become a standard practice to mitigate these risks.This article delves into the specifics of antibiotic use in obstetric procedures, focusing on reducing complication rates. Key terms include: postpartum infection, C-section complications, surgical site infection prevention, obstetric antibiotics, and maternal sepsis.
Understanding the Risk of Postoperative Infection
Several factors contribute to the increased risk of infection following a C-section:
* Surgical Trauma: The incision itself creates a potential entry point for bacteria.
* Foreign Material: Sutures used to close the wound can harbor microorganisms.
* Hematoma Formation: Blood collection under the skin provides a favorable habitat for bacterial growth.
* Obesity: Higher BMI is associated with increased infection risk.
* Prolonged Labor: Even before the C-section, prolonged labor can increase the risk of contamination.
* Emergency C-sections: Frequently enough performed with less optimal preparation, increasing infection potential.
Antibiotic Protocols for Common Obstetric Procedures
The choice of antibiotic, timing of administration, and duration of therapy are crucial for effective prophylaxis. Guidelines from organizations like the American College of Obstetricians and Gynecologists (ACOG) provide evidence-based recommendations.
Cesarean Delivery Antibiotic Regimens
ACOG recommends a single dose of a first- or second-generation cephalosporin (e.g., cefazolin) administered within 60 minutes prior to skin incision for scheduled C-sections. For emergency procedures, the antibiotic should be given as soon as possible before the incision.
* Cefazolin: remains the first-line agent due to its broad spectrum and cost-effectiveness.
* Alternatives: For penicillin-allergic patients, alternatives include clindamycin and erythromycin, though resistance patterns should be considered.Vancomycin might potentially be used in specific high-risk situations.
* Redosing: If the surgery is prolonged (over 3 hours) or there is significant blood loss, redosing may be necessary.
Vaginal Delivery with Risk Factors
While antibiotics aren’t routinely recommended for vaginal deliveries, they are indicated in specific scenarios:
* Prolonged Rupture of Membranes (PROM): Especially if labor doesn’t commence within a specified timeframe (typically 18-24 hours).
* Chorioamnionitis: Inflammation of the amniotic sac and membranes.
* Postpartum Endometritis Risk: Factors like multiple vaginal exams during labor, internal fetal monitoring, and prolonged labor increase risk.
* Previous Cesarean Section: Vaginal birth after cesarean (VBAC) carries a slightly elevated risk of infection.
Antibiotic Choices for Vaginal Delivery Scenarios
* Ampicillin/Sulbactam: Often used for intra-amniotic infection or prolonged PROM.
* Clindamycin & Gentamicin: An option regimen, notably for penicillin-allergic patients.
* metronidazole: May be added for anaerobic coverage in certain cases.
Monitoring and Managing Antibiotic Resistance
The overuse of antibiotics contributes to the growing problem of antibiotic resistance. Prudent antibiotic stewardship is essential.
* Targeted Therapy: Antibiotics should be used only when clearly indicated and tailored to the likely pathogens.
* Culture and Sensitivity Testing: When infection is suspected, obtaining cultures to identify the causative organism and determine antibiotic susceptibility is crucial.
* De-escalation: Once culture results are available, therapy should be narrowed to the most specific and effective antibiotic.
* Antibiotic Cycling: Some institutions employ antibiotic cycling strategies to reduce selective pressure for resistance.
